Try creating a post and then editing it more then once.
Your previous edits/ addtional content added is lost.
Example.
First post created.
"I like eating hotdogs."
First Edit
"I like eating hotdogs."
"With Mustard"
NOW go to make a Third Edit and you only see:
"I like eating hotdogs."
On your third edit you have to retype:
"With Mustard"
Then add your additional content.
"And Relish"
Also if you go to add more content on a fourth edit you are back to:
"I like eating hotdogs."
So, something is kind of wierd. Updates are needed? Refresh needed?
